Access .mdb转SQLITE数据库攻略

作者:谁偷走了我的奶酪2023.11.07 03:42浏览量:6

简介:Access .mdb数据库 转成 SQLITE数据库

Access .mdb数据库 转成 SQLITE数据库
在当今的信息化社会中,数据转换是一个非常普遍的需求。尤其是当你的数据存储在一个数据库中,你可能需要将它转移到一个不同的数据库管理系统。在这种情况下,将Access .mdb数据库转换为SQLITE数据库可能是一个明智的选择。下面我们将详细讨论这个转换过程。
首先,让我们理解一下这两种数据库的区别。Access .mdb是一个Microsoft Office套件中的数据库管理系统,它主要用于小型企业和个人使用。另一方面,SQLITE是一个轻量级的关系型数据库管理系统,可以用于各种操作系统和设备。
在进行转换之前,你需要确保你的计算机上已经安装了适当的软件。对于Access .mdb到SQLITE的转换,你需要一个能处理这两种数据库的工具。许多数据库管理工具,如phpMyAdmin或DBForge等,都支持这种转换。
转换的主要步骤如下:

  1. 导出Access .mdb数据库:首先,你需要使用Access软件打开你的.mdb文件,然后选择“文件”>“导出”>“SQL Server”。在弹出窗口中,选择你想要导出的表,然后点击“导出”。这将会生成一个SQL文件,包含了你要转换的数据。
  2. 创建空的SQLITE数据库:接下来,你需要创建一个新的 SQLITE 数据库。你可以使用命令行工具(如sqlite3)或图形界面工具(如phpMyAdmin)来完成这个步骤。
  3. 导入数据到SQLITE数据库:现在,你可以使用sqlite3命令行工具或你的数据库管理工具将SQL文件导入到你的新数据库中。你需要选择正确的数据库和表名,然后执行导入操作。
  4. 校验和修复数据:最后一步是校验和修复数据。你需要检查导入的数据是否正确,如果有任何错误,你需要修复它们。这可能涉及到修改数据类型、修复丢失的数据等问题。
    在完成以上步骤后,你就成功地将Access .mdb数据库转换为了SQLITE数据库。这个过程可能会有一些复杂,但是如果你按照步骤进行操作,你应该能够成功地完成转换。
    请注意,转换过程中可能会遇到一些问题,如数据类型不匹配、数据丢失或错误等。因此,在进行转换之前,你应该备份你的数据,以防万一出现任何问题。此外,如果你正在转换一个大型的数据库,你可能需要一些时间来完成这个过程。
    总的来说,将Access .mdb数据库转换为SQLITE数据库是一个可行的选择,尤其是如果你需要一个轻量级的、易于管理的数据库系统。虽然转换过程可能会有些复杂,但是如果你按照步骤进行操作,你应该能够成功地完成转换。此外,记得备份你的数据以防止任何可能的问题。